BLOOMINGTON — For the second consecutive summer, Darian DeVries will take his team outside the continental United States, a source told IndyStar. This time, Indiana basketball will travel representing their country.
Indiana is expected to participate in this summer’s FISU America Games, in Lima, Peru, held July 20 to Aug. 1. The trip puts half a dozen games on the schedule for DeVries’ new-look roster, which will include at least six transfers and three freshmen.
It won’t be a foreign tour in the traditional sense, as IU will represent the United States at the annual event. Baylor traveled to Germany in the same capacity last season, winning a silver medal.
Participation in the tournament does mean the Hoosiers will get additional practice time this summer, important for DeVries as he attempts to stitch together another largely rebuilt roster.
Games are expected to be available via a streaming service. Further details will be forthcoming.
